Juris Technologies is a leading software development and delivery company specializing in providing critical digital solutions to banks and financial institutions. As we continue to scale regionally, we are looking for a Finance Manager to strengthen leadership capability within the Finance function and bridge strategic alignment across all financial pillars.

Reporting directly to the Chief Financial Officer (CFO), this role provides leadership continuity across the Finance team while driving process improvements, enterprise-wide risk governance, and operational excellence in partnership with Finance Leads and other business units.

Based in Bangsar South, Malaysia, this position is ideal for a finance leader who thrives in a dynamic, high-growth environment and can balance strategic direction with operational execution. The role calls for a professional who will help elevate Juris' financial governance, business performance visibility, and leadership depth as the company continues its regional expansion.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Provide overall leadership alignment across the Finance function, fostering collaboration, accountability, and consistent communication between the CFO, Finance Leads, and their teams.

  • Drive leadership cadence and OKR tracking, ensuring progress, transparency, and delivery of department-wide outcomes.

  • Strengthen management reporting by enhancing the consolidation, analysis, and presentation of financial insights, trends, and risks to shareholders and the leadership team.

  • Support business unit and product revenue tracking, analysing performance against targets and providing recommendations based on trends and profitability insights.

  • Lead enterprise-wide risk management, developing and institutionalising a framework to identify, assess, and monitor financial, operational, project, product, innovation, and customer-related risks.

  • Lead vendor management governance, establishing evaluation metrics, performance reviews, and renewal processes to enhance commercial and operational accountability.

  • Drive company-wide process improvement and standardisation, embedding structured governance, automation, and performance measurement across financial and operational processes.

  • Collaborate with Contracts Strategy and other Business Services teams to enhance commercial and operational governance across the organisation.

  • Promote a culture of performance and accountability, coaching and empowering Finance Leads and team members to achieve high standards of delivery and ownership.

  • Champion finance transformation initiatives, including the use of automation, digitalisation, and AI tools to improve efficiency, insight generation, and team productivity.

JOB REQUIREMENTS

  • Minimum 7 years of professional experience in finance and audit, preferably from a Big 4 or mid-tier audit firm, or within large MNCs or fast-paced industries.

  • Holds at least a Bachelor's Deg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field with strong academic results (good CGPA).

  • Professional qualification (ACCA, CPA, CIMA, MICPA, or ICAEW) is an added advantage.

  • Demonstrated leadership experience, with proven ability to lead small to medium-sized teams and drive accountability across multiple functions.

  • Strong understanding and working knowledge of MFRS / IFRS standards and their application to financial reporting and compliance.

  • Proven ability to implement process improvements, strengthen internal controls, and build scalable financial systems.

  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to prepare and present clear financial insights to management and shareholders.

  • Strong critical thinking, analytical, and problem-solving skills, with a structured and outcome-driven approach.

  • Familiarity in leveraging AI-assisted tools and automation platforms to enhance financial processes and reporting accuracy.

  • Able to operate effectively in a fast-paced, technology-driven environment with exposure to regional and cross-departmental collaboration.

  • (Advantage) Experience in enterprise risk management or vendor governance frameworks.

  • (Advantage) Exposure to regional scaling of finance or shared services functions.

  • (Advantage) Experience in technology, enterprise software, or workflow-based industries.

  • (Advantage) Involvement in finance transformation or process optimisation projects.
